Dewatering Dengan Pemompaan

Deskripsi
Salah satu masalah dalam pekerjaan konstruksi bangunan atau tambang terbuka adalah air tanah yang menyebabkan lokasi penggalian menjadi basah, sehingga alat gali akan mengalami kesulitan dalam penggalian. Begitupun juga pada tambang terbuka, air tanah yang mengisi jenjang- jenjang (bench) pada tambang terbuka yang akan memicu terjadinya kelongsoran atau ketidakstabilan jenjang-jenjang tersebut.
Upaya untuk mengatasi hal tersebut di atas adalah dengan melakukan dewatering, yaitu upaya pekerjaan mengurangi kandungan air tanah pada lokasi penggalian atau pada jenjang penambangan sehingga menjadi kering atau bebas air dengan pemompaan yang akan mencegah air masuk kedalam lokasi penggalian, mencegah pengembangan dasar galian akibat tekanan air, memperbaiki karakteristik kompaksi tanah dan mengurangi tekanan lateral tanah sehingga alat gali pada lokasi penggalian akan lebih mudah melakukan penggalian serta kestabilan jenjang akan lebih baik dan tidak mudah runtuh.

Control Valves & Actuators

DESKRIPSI PELATIHAN
Valve merupakan bagian yang sangat penting dari pemipaan dan pemompaan karena mengatur flow dan suhu fluida yang melewatinya. Agar sistem sistem dan proses dapat dikendalikan dengan akurat, presisi dan automatic maka diperlukan control valve yang berfungsi sebagai antar muka mekanik untuk mengatur parameter control yang akan dikendalikan. Untu memperoleh kinerja yang optimal, sistem mechanic ini membutuhkan sistem penggerak atau actuator yang paling sesuai dengan kebutuhan sistem . Design Supply Chain Management

DESKRIPSI
Kemajuan teknologi informasi membawa perubahan yang sangat signifikan terhadap dunia industri. Seluruh bisnis berorientasi pelanggan, harga murah kualitas tinggi, inovasi produk, fleksibilitas dan kreativitas dunia industri dipertaruhkan, untuk itu proses produk dari upstream sampai downstream harus dipikirkan oleh perusahaan sehingga hasil yang diberikan terhadap pelanggan menjadi layak. Oleh karena itu persaingan dimasa yang akan datang tidak lagi merupakan persaingan antar perusahaan saja. Tetapi antar supply chain. Artinya hanya supply chain yang dapat memberikan nilai maksimal bagi pelanggannya yang akan unggul. Oleh karena itu, kemampuan mengelola seluruh rangkaian “rantai” bisnis (supply chain) dewasa ini menjadi sangat penting.
Supply Chain Management (SCM) adalah “pola pikir” yang melihat bisnis sebagai rangkaian terpadu dari proses-proses bisnis mulai dari pemasok (suppliers) sampai end users (Pelanggan). SCM tidak otomatis tercapai melalui penguasaan atau kepemilikan atas seluruh SCM. SCM juga bukan sekedar sebagai penanganan masalah logistik tetapi bagaimana mengevaluasi dan mengukur kinerja dari setiap unit (Aliran inforrmasi, barang, bahan, finansial dll) serta dicara solusinya sehingga dihasilkan suatu produk yang sesuai dengan pelanggan.

Design Of Foundation

DESCRIPTION:
Foundation is the base of any structure. Without a firm foundation, the structure cannot stand. That is the reason why we have to be very cautious with the design of foundations because our entire structure rests on the foundation. The strength of the foundation determines the life of the structure. As we discussed in the earlier article, design of foundation depends on the type of soil, type of structure and its load.
This course deals with all aspects of modern good practice in foundation design. These include: the importance of both the geological and geotechnical aspects of the ground conditions, current limit analysis methods for bearing capacity, and definition of factors of safety. The various settlement analyses and their underlying assumptions and reliability are discussed, together with a thorough treatment of the design of piled foundations.
